Abstract

Support/guide for reciprocally movable slats of a floor of a cargo space, such as a lorry or trailer, or a loading/unloading station, the support/guide comprising a base strip for support on a cross girder of the floor, on which the base strip has been provided with a number of slat support members extending upwards from it and manufactured integrally therewith by moulding, particularly injection moulding, which slat support members are situated adjacent to each other and spaced apart in slat direction.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. Support/guide for reciprocally movable slats of a cargo supporting floor, the support/guide comprising a base strip for support on a cross girder of the floor, on which the base strip has been provided with a number of slat support members extending upwards from it and manufactured integrally therewith by moulding, which slat support members are situated adjacent to each other and spaced apart in slat direction.  
     
     
         2 . Support/guide according to  claim 1 , the support/guide being manufactured by means of injection moulding.  
     
     
         3 . Support/guide according to  claim 1 , provided with at least four slat support members.  
     
     
         4 . Support/guide according to  claim 1 , the base strip at the longitudinal edges being provided with pendent stop means.  
     
     
         5 . Support/guide according to  claim 4 , the pending stop means being formed as stop strips.  
     
     
         6 . Support/guide according to  claim 1 , the slat support members being provided with attachment holes extending through them and through the base strip, which attachment holes comprise a lower portion for accommodation of the head of an attachment means, and an enlarged upper portion for accommodation of a contact portion of a tool for driving in the attachment means.  
     
     
         7 . Support/guide according to  claim 1 , the slat support members being provided with attachment holes extending through them and through the base strip, the attachment holes being staggered with respect to each other for the adjacent slat support members, in a direction transverse to the base strip direction.  
     
     
         8 . Support/guide according to  claim 1 , the slat support members having an upper portion flaring in transverse direction of the base strip, the flaring upper portion forming a slat support/guide surface at its upper surface.  
     
     
         9 . Support/guide according to  claim 8 , the slat support/guide surface being wider than the base strip.  
     
     
         10 . Support/guide according to  claim 8 , the upper portion of the slat support members changing into a lower foot portion, which changes into the base strip.  
     
     
         11 . Support/guide according to  claim 10 , the lower foot portion having the same width as the base strip.  
     
     
         12 . Support/guide according to  claim 8 , the slat support means having a upper portion widened with respect to the foot portion in longitudinal direction of the base strip.  
     
     
         13 . Support/guide according to  claim 8 , the end edges of the slat support/guide surface that run parallel to the base strip being rounded off.  
     
     
         14 . Support/guide according to  claim 2 , the supply of material during injection moulding having taken place from the upper side of the slat support members, wherein, preferably, the supply of injection moulding material for adjacent slat support members has taken place at locations that are staggered with respect to each other, in a direction transverse to the base strip direction.  
     
     
         15 . Support/guide according to  claim 14 , the slat support members being provided with attachment holes extending through them and through the base strip, which attachment holes comprise a lower portion for accommodation of the head of an attachment means, and an enlarged upper portion for accommodation of a contact portion of a tool for driving in the attachment means, the supply locations and the attachment holes being alternatingly changed for adjacent slat support members.  
     
     
         16 . Support/guide according to  claim 1 , the lower side of the base strip being provided with longitudinal ribs.  
     
     
         17 . Support/guide according to  claim 1 , the base strip at the longitudinal edges of its upper surface being rounded off.  
     
     
         18 . Guide/support according to  claim 1 , the base strip at the lower side being provided with an access to attachment holes, the access being enlarged.  
     
     
         19 . Support/guide according to  claim 1 , the slat support members comprising walls which leave hollow cavities free in between them.  
     
     
         20 . Loading or storage space provided with a floor having reciprocally movable slats, the slats being supported on supports/guides according to  claim 1 .  
     
     
         21 . Support/guide for reciprocally movable slats of a cargo supporting floor, the support/guide comprising a base strip for support on a cross girder of the floor, on which the base strip has been provided with at least four slat support members extending upwards from it and integral therewith, which slat support members are situated adjacent to each other and spaced apart from each other in slat direction.  
     
     
         22 . Loading or storage space provided with a floor having reciprocally movable slats, the slats being supported on supports/guides according to  claim 21 .  
     
     
         23 . Method for producing a support/guide for reciprocally movable slats of a floor of a cargo space, such as a lorry or trailer, or of a loading/unloading station, the support/guide comprising a base strip for support on a cross girder of the floor, on which the base strip has been provided with a number of slat support members extending upwards from it and integral therewith, which slat support members are spaced apart in strip direction, the support/guide being formed by injection moulding.
